Understanding Mindfulness: Mindfulness is the art of being entirely focused in the moment. It's centered on observing your feelings without bias, and creating a gap between you and your reactions. Starting with small steps in mindfulness can lead to substantial improvements in emotional regulation.

Steps to Start Practicing Mindfulness:

  1. Find a Calm Space: Choose an environment where you are unlikely to be interrupted.
  2. Set a Time: Commit to a regular habit, even if it’s just for a brief period.
  3. Focus on your Breathing: Start by paying attention to your breath; inhale deeply, then breathe out slowly.

Use Mindfulness Apps: Consider using apps like Headspace or Calm that assist you through mindfulness practices.

Challenges and How to Overcome Them: You might find it tricky to keep focus initially. Your mind may stray frequently. When this occurs, gently redirect your attention back to your breath.
